**Episode 37: "Christian Dating Struggles: Spiritual Leadership, Southern Pressures, and Letting Go of the Checklist"**
In this heartfelt episode of *An Epiphany with Tiffany*, we tackle the complex and deeply personal question: "What does being a Christian mean to you?" Our guest, a single mom and survivor of an abusive relationship, shares her raw and inspiring story, offering a unique perspective on the challenges of dating while holding strong to faith. We examine how her experiences have shaped her views on relationships, spiritual leadership, and the journey of healing after trauma.
We take a deeper look into the concept of spiritual leadership, often seen as a male-dominated role in Christian communities. How do women fit into this picture when they're not expected to lead in the same way? This episode opens up the reality that leadership—especially spiritual—can and should be shared within relationships, challenging traditional roles while honoring biblical principles.
Southern dating has its own unique intensity. Many women feel pressured to marry young, with society sometimes labeling them "old maids" by their early twenties. We break down the burden of these expectations and explore how this pressure impacts Christian dating culture, particularly for those seeking a partner who truly aligns with their faith.
Our guest also shares her frustrations with modern dating, where it can feel like a revolving door of men and never-ending "talking stages." She's grown weary of superficial relationships, where many men claim their faith but show little depth beyond putting John 3:16 in their bios. We dive into the emotional and spiritual toll this takes and how difficult it can be to find genuine connections rooted in shared Christian values.
Effective communication is crucial in any relationship, and Christian dating is no exception. We discuss how understanding each other's communication styles can either strengthen or weaken a relationship, especially when navigating tough conversations about faith, boundaries, and trust.
Finally, we tackle the famous "Christian checklist"—that mental list of traits we think are non-negotiable in a partner. But is holding on to this checklist truly helping us, or could it be limiting us from seeing God’s greater plan? We talk about the importance of releasing control, trusting in God’s timing, and opening ourselves to love that may not fit our preconceived notions.
